Meram Bridge is a historic stone bridge located within the boundaries of the Meram district of Konya Province, spanning the Meram Creek. The bridge holds a significant position in the region’s natural and cultural landscape and has served throughout history as a vital link for both transportation and social interaction. Today, the structure is open exclusively to pedestrian traffic and has become a central element in the area’s tourist and public use, integrated with surrounding recreational areas and leisure facilities.

Meram Bridge is constructed from precisely cut stone and features a single-arch pointed arch design. The span of the arch was engineered to accommodate the intensity of the creek’s flow and seasonal variations. The supporting abutments of the arch retain their original, robust stonework. The deck is arranged in a simple and appropriately wide form to suit pedestrian traffic. The bridge’s railings are minimal, maintaining a balance between aesthetics and functionality. The quality of the stone material and craftsmanship reflects a fine example of the architectural techniques of its time.
Although no definitive construction date is known, the bridge’s architectural features and construction techniques suggest it has been in use since the Anatolian Seljuk period. The Meram region has historically been an important suburban and agricultural area of Konya. In this context, the bridge facilitated access to Meram for the local population and served as a critical crossing point for viticulture activities and access to vineyard houses. The area around the bridge functioned as a hub of intense social and economic interaction.
Over time, Meram Bridge has undergone various restoration and reinforcement works. In particular, restorations carried out on the arch abutments and deck aimed to enhance the structure’s durability while preserving its historical integrity. During these interventions, care was taken to preserve the original stone material, and the structure was adapted to meet contemporary usage standards. Conservation efforts have contributed significantly to the preservation of the bridge’s architectural and cultural value.
Today, Meram Bridge is closed to vehicular traffic and accessible only to pedestrians. The bridge operates as an integrated component of the recreational areas and leisure spaces that extend along the Meram Creek. The area is a preferred destination for local residents and visitors engaging in walking, relaxation, and photography. Moreover, as one of the entry points to the Meram Orchards, the bridge stands as a symbol of the city’s historical and natural identity. Surrounded by landscape improvements and social facilities, the bridge is an essential element in the preservation of cultural heritage and its integration into urban life.
